MYSQL : Activer les logs verbeux
Table des matières
Cet article explique brièvement comment activer les logs verbeux de mysql.
Pratique si on développe un programme et qu'on ne comprend pas pourquoi les requêtes ne fonctionnent pas.
Au moins, vous verrez ce qui est réellement exécuté.
Éditer le fichier /etc/mysql/my.cnf
Dans le paragraphe [mysqld] ajouter ces lignes :
Le nom du fichier est évidemment personnalisable.
Ensuite, redémarrer le service mysql pour prendre en compte les modifs :
ou
Introduction
Cet article explique brièvement comment activer les logs verbeux de mysql.
Pratique si on développe un programme et qu'on ne comprend pas pourquoi les requêtes ne fonctionnent pas.
Au moins, vous verrez ce qui est réellement exécuté.
Activer les logs
Éditer le fichier /etc/mysql/my.cnf
Code BASH :
vi /etc/mysql/my.cnf
Dans le paragraphe [mysqld] ajouter ces lignes :
Code BASH :
general_log = on general_log_file=/var/log/mysql/mysql-debug.log
Le nom du fichier est évidemment personnalisable.
Ensuite, redémarrer le service mysql pour prendre en compte les modifs :
Code BASH :
/etc/init.d/mysql restart
ou
Code BASH :
systemctl restart mysqld